The Bla Bla Meter, Unmask Your Writing Style


To all writers - be you a novelist, journalist, PR-expert, or writer of Christmas letters - I think you'll get a kick  out of the Bla Bla Meter to "unmask" your writing style.

Yep, it detects how much "bull" hides in your text.

Bla Bla Meter Instructions


You simply copy your excerpt (they suggest a minimum of five sentences) into a white field, hit check, and bingo!
